WebSep 19, 2024 · A try statement can include multiple catch blocks for different kinds of errors. A finally block can be used to free any resources that are no longer needed by your script. try , catch , and finally resemble the try , catch , and finally keywords used in the C# programming language. WebMay 24, 2024 · Try catch finally in C#. The try..catch..finally block in .NET allows developers to handle runtime exceptions. The syntax has three variations, try..catch, try..finally, and try..catch..finally. Learn more here: Exception Handling in C#.
